Timing Belt and Sprockets (Odyssey V6 Models) (Honda CR-V 1)

Contents: Removal ⇊ Installation ⇊

Removal



1. Disconnect the battery from ground.

2. Remove the cylinder head cover.

3. Turn the crankshaft so that the white mark on the crankshaft pulley aligns with the pointer on the oil pump cover.

4. Unscrew the plugs of the inspection holes in the upper belt cover and check the alignment of the marks on the sprockets with the indicators on the upper cover.

5. Raise the vehicle and remove the front wheels.

6. Release the tensioner and remove the alternator belt.

7. Remove the power steering pump, move it to the side and secure it without disconnecting the hoses.

8. Jack up the engine using a board. Remove the side engine mount.

9. Remove the oil level indicator pipe.

10. Remove the crankshaft pulley and both camshaft belt covers.
11. Secure by screwing a bolt into the threaded hole of the tensioner adjuster bracket (it is recommended to use a stud unscrewed from the battery mounting clamp, thread the threaded part of the stud on an emery wheel at an angle of 45°).

12. Remove the engine mount bracket by unscrewing the bolts.

13. Loosen the tensioner intermediate roller mounting bolt by 5-6 turns (located to the right of the camshaft belt tensioner) and remove the belt.

Installation



14. Check the alignment of the mark on the crankshaft pulley with the pointer on the oil pump cover, as well as the alignment of the marks on the camshaft sprockets with the pointers on the rear (not removed) cover.

15. Before putting on the belt, adjust the tensioner adjuster as follows.


  • a. Remove the fixing bolt.
  • b. Loosen the bolts and remove the tensioner.
  • c. Clamp the tensioner in a vice (photo), carefully unscrew the plug without spilling oil (the volume of oil in the tensioner is 6.5 ml(engine oil is used)
  • d. Screw in the screw to compress the regulator spring and secure the spring with the bracket. Screw in the plug and tighten to 8 Nm.
  • e. Install the tensioner with the compressed spring on the engine, tighten the bolts to 8 Nm.

16. Put on the camshaft belt, moving it counterclockwise first onto the crankshaft sprocket, then onto the intermediate pulley, the left camshaft sprocket, the coolant pump sprocket, the right camshaft sprocket, and the tensioner roller.

17. Tighten the idler pulley bolt to 44 Nm.

18. Remove the tensioner bracket.

19. Install the engine support and belt covers.

20. Check the crankshaft pulley tightness (the torque should be 245 Nm.). Turn the crankshaft 5-6 revolutions in the direction of normal rotation.

21. Set the piston of the 1st cylinder to TDC of the compression stroke, aligning the marks on the crankshaft, and check the alignment of the marks on the camshaft sprocket.

22. Install the removed parts and units in the reverse order, adjust the belt tension. Tighten the engine mount bracket bolts and remove the jack from under the engine.
